自分の進捗報告の記事をAIが小説にしてくれた話#3 短編小説[Unityの魔法使い#3さらなる高みへ]著者:生成AI(ComandR+)
パート3です!
やってる事はタイトル通りです!
このシリーズもまさかのパート3なので軽く今までのあらすじ的なのをAIに書いてもらいました。
前回のあらすじ
今回はこちらの進捗報告を小説にしていきます!
なんかこの進捗報告を記事にするシリーズですが、
自分が毎月進捗報告をしてるので、
その時に毎回投稿してそうですね。
一つの記事が二つになってなんかラッキー?
まぁ何はともあれ、そろそろ本編の小説にいきます!
なおこの話はフィクションであり実際の団体とかとは何ら関係ないです。
ではお楽しみください。
Unityの魔法使い ~さらなる高みへ~
新学期が始まり、拓海は忙しい日々を送っていた。Unityの勉強を続けながら、授業や課題にも追われる毎日。それでも、ゲーム制作への情熱は消えなかった。
「オンラインランキングを実装したい! 他のプレイヤーとスコアを競えるゲームを作ろう!」
拓海は、オンラインランキングを実現する方法を調べ始めた。ニフクラ(NCMB)というサービスが便利だと耳にしていたが、残念ながらサービス終了してしまうようだ。
「PlayFabというサービスを使ってみよう。ランキング機能を実装できるらしい」
早速、PlayFabの導入方法を調べる拓海。Microsoft アカウントでのログインに手間取りながらも、なんとか導入を完了させた。
「よし、次はランキング機能の実装だ!」
意気込んだ拓海だったが、PlayFabの管理画面での設定に悪戦苦闘する。
「難しいなぁ......。もっと勉強が必要だ」
拓海は、ランキング機能の実装を一旦諦め、別のことに目を向けた。
noteとの出会い
ある日、拓海はnoteというプラットフォームを知った。自分の経験やエラー解決法を記事にしてみたところ、思いがけず多くの人から反響があった。
「こんなに反応をもらえるなんて! 書くのが楽しくなってきた!」
Unityの勉強だけでなく、noteでの記事執筆にも熱中する拓海。自分の経験をまとめたり、初心者向けの勉強法を提案したりと、執筆活動にのめり込んでいく。
「固定記事も作ったし、もっと色んな人に読んでもらいたいな」
執筆活動を通して、拓海は自分の成長を実感していた。
ゲーム制作の教材
noteでの執筆活動の中で、拓海はあることに気づいた。
「Unityのゲーム制作講座ってたくさんあるけど、まとめた記事がないなぁ」
初心者だった頃、どんな教材を使えばいいか悩んだ経験を思い出した拓海は、有益なゲーム制作講座をまとめた記事を書くことにした。
「この講座は分かりやすい! あの講座は実践的だ!」
自分の経験を振り返りながら、おすすめのゲーム制作講座をまとめていく。記事は多くの人に読まれ、反響を呼んだ。
「自分の記事が誰かの役に立っている! 嬉しいなぁ」
執筆活動への情熱に火が付き、拓海は執筆とゲーム制作の両立に励むのだった。
Udemyでの挑戦
執筆活動に熱中する中、拓海はUdemyというサイトで興味深い講座を見つけた。
「Unity2D脱出ゲーム開発入門......。セーブ機能を学べるらしい」
セーブ機能は、ゲーム制作において重要な要素の一つだ。拓海は、この講座を通してセーブ機能を極めようと決意した。
「プレイヤープレファスや列挙型......。少しずつ理解できてきた!」
講座を進めながら、ボタンのクリックイベントでエラーに悩まされることもあったが、着実にスキルを身につけていく。
Udemy講師への道
Udemyの講座を受講するだけでなく、拓海は新たな挑戦を決意した。
「僕もUdemyの講師になりたい! 自分の講座を開いてみよう!」
講師になるための準備を進めながら、拓海はゲーム制作のアイデアを膨らませていく。
「アドベンチャーゲームを作ろう! 武器の装備やステート駆動システムを実装してみたい」
i-schoolというサイトで見つけたアドベンチャーゲームの講座に挑戦した拓海。ピボットの変更方法に悩まされながらも、クラスの継承という概念を理解し始めた。
「if文の '=' でエラーが......。ちゃんと条件を指定しないと」
エラーを乗り越えながら、ゲームを完成させていく。
スイカゲームへの挑戦
Udemyの講座を進めている中、拓海は突然の天啓を受けた。
「スイカゲームの作り方講座を作ってみよう! 今流行りのスイカゲームだ!」
早速、インターネットでスイカゲームの作り方講座を片っ端から試していく拓海。様々なアプローチを学びながら、自分なりのスイカゲームを形にしていく。
「同じフルーツがぶつかった時の進化処理が難しいなぁ」
試行錯誤しながらも、テストプレイに夢中になる拓海。
「スイカゲームって面白い! 自分のゲームでも倍速機能を実装してみたい」
Udemyサンプルゲームの完成
スイカゲームの制作を通して、拓海はゲームを改良するアイデアを思いついた。
「ポーズ画面と倍速機能を実装したい! でも、処理の競合が起きそうだなぁ」
ポーズ画面と倍速機能、どちらも時間の管理が絡む処理だ。2つの機能が競合しないように工夫しながら、スクリプトを改良していく。
「ボタンを押すたびに速度が変わる! 便利な機能ができたぞ」
ポーズ画面と倍速機能を管理するスクリプトをコピペすることで、他のゲームにも簡単に実装できるようにした。
「Udemyのサンプルゲームが完成した! これから台本を作って、講座を完成させよう」
終わりに
Unityの魔法使い・拓海は、ゲーム制作のスキルを磨きながら、執筆活動やUdemy講師への挑戦にも励んでいた。
「まだまだ学ぶことはたくさんある! もっとUnityの魔法を極めたいし、講座も充実させたい!」
Unityの魔法使い・拓海の冒険は、さらなる高みを目指して続いていくのだった。
この記事が気に入ったらサポートをしてみませんか?